Back to your question, unifi installation is free for the 1st 15m (white cable) from the FTB (white colour box which installed outside your house) to the place you setup your modem. For non-standard installation like Over-ceiling (black cable) will costs you RM170 for the First 30m and additional per metre is RM2

IF you go for standard installation, black cable is all for free no matter how long it is.
So in your case, it is depending on you to opt for standard or non-standard as Contractor can drill from the wall instead of go overceiling

and it is also depends on where u decided to place your modem. Up or downstair.
